이 오류의 원인은 SQL_QUERY의 문제입니다.
WIN7에서는 정상적으로 출력이되나......WIN XP에서는 오류가 발생함.
FAST_REPORT 내 QUERY 문 ==>
예)
SELECT
VALID_CODE AS VALID_CODE
,(SELECT CODE_NAME
FROM BASE_CODE_MAST
WHERE CODE = VALID_CODE) AS VALID_NAME
FROM ESTI_MAST
WHERE NUM = :NUM
위 QUERY문을 아래와 같이 변경하여야 함
SELECT
A.VALID_CODE AS VALID_CODE
,B.CODE_NAME AS VALID_NAME
FROM ESTI_MAST A LEFT JOIN
BASE_CODE_MAST B
ON B.CODE = A.CODE
WHERE A.NUM = :NUM
좋은 사람 님이 쓰신 글 :
: 고수님들 안녕하세요....
: 모두들 새해엔 이루고져 하는 소원 모두 이루시길 소원합니다.
:
: 저는 델파이 xe4를 사용하구요...
: 레포트 툴은 fast_report를 사용하고 있습니다.
:
: 레포트 출력을 하면 첨부 파일과 같은 오류가 자꾸만 발생합니다.
: "A component named Data already exists"
: dataset name이 같은게 있나 싶어...dataset name을 달리하여도
: 오류가 발생합니다...
: 혹시...델파이에 fast_report를 사용하고 계신분 중에 원인을 알고 계신분께선
: 제가 어찌하여야 하는지 알려주시면 대단히 감사하겠습니다.
:
|